I have downloaded "Play Free for 1 Hour" games on my work laptop. I know how
to remove them w/the Add/Remove function.

What I want to know is how do I delete the hidden leftovers? I would like
to have no record of having these games on the computer, if I turn it in -
get a new one etc.

A separate question: I have purchased a portable hard drive for the above
mentioned laptop. How do I get the "Play for Free" games to download to the
portable hard drive w/no record on the local hard drive?

Consult with the support section for whatever site you downloaded the game
from and they should be able to tell you how to properly get rid of their
programs. As for the second question, you would need to point to that extra
drive, but if the program is only written to install in a certain folder on
the main drive, you won't be able to change it.

Again, the best answers would come from the people who created the programs,
like in their Help files or from their support people.
